Transliteration
l s¹by bn drkt bn mʿly w ḫlb f h rḍy nqm
Translation
By S¹by son of Dkrt son of Mʿly and he was deceived so O Rḍy [grant] vengeance

Commentary
WH take "nqm" as an imperative verb "avenge!", but the absence of a pronominal suffix makes this interpretation unlikely. It is more likely a nominal direct object of a gapped verb (see Wright vol II, p.72). the third l of the inscription is clearly a y on the photograph.

Provenance
WH Cairn 2 and this inscription were rediscovered and photographed by the Badia Epigraphic Survey in 2018 and the co-ordinates given are exact.
